India restoring Angkor Wat temple in Cambodia: S Jaishankar | Deccan Herald - https://www.deccanherald.com/national/india-restoring-angkor-wat-temple-in-cambodia-s-jaishankar-1170736.html
Even in Sri Lanka, we restored the Thiruketheeswaram Temple in Mannar. This temple was closed for 12 years. So the fact that we took interest, made efforts, has made it possible for the revival of that temple,"
